Tips For Repairing UPVC Windows

uPVC Windows can add value to your home, and you will save money on energy bills. This is particularly true in the winter. They can be easy to maintain, however they may require adjustments over time.

A window that doesn't close or a handle that is hard to use and stiff are common problems. These problems can be easily and quickly solved.

Replacement hinges

The hinges on uPVC windows are subject to constant tension as they open and close the windows. It is essential to grease them. This will allow them to last longer and lower the frequency of repair work. You can do this by spraying silicone regularly. Also, try not to shut doors heavily and always use the handles to shut them. This will help to keep hinges from becoming damaged and loose.

If the handle of your uPVC window is difficult to open, it may be a sign that it needs to be replaced. In most cases, replacing the old handle will solve the problem without having to replace the entire window. However, if the handle is severely damaged or the window is not able to be opened replacing it is required.

The problem could be caused by a number of things, including dirt and a lack of oil. In some cases this problem can be solved by cleaning the handle, and applying an appropriate oil. If the handle is damaged to the point where it cannot be reattached or cleaned, replacing it will be required.

A gap between the sash frame and the sash is a common cause of a rigid window. This gap allows draughts to enter your home, and weakens the security against burglars. A broken window can cause damage to your home's frames and the sash.


In addition to cleaning the uPVC window frames, it is recommended to regularly lubricate them on a regular basis. It is a good idea to clean them at least twice every year, or more frequently when you live in a wet region. You can use a silicone-based fluid like WD-40 or a silicon spray.

The first step is to take the screw caps from the uPVC handle. After that, you can take off the old handle and replace it with the new one. If you're unsure of how to proceed then it is recommended to get in touch with an expert installer. Once the handle is replaced then you need to screw it into place and then put the screw caps back on.
